Rochdale Borough Council’s Strategic Housing is seeking Casual Accommodation Night Workers to support vulnerable residents and help them access safe accommodation.
You will work night shifts, 10.5 hours, and ensure safe, welcoming environments, record information, and coordinate with partner agencies, under DBS checks.
This role does not offer sponsorship. The appointment requires an enhanced DBS check; sponsorship for this role is not offered.
